The Rivers State House of Assembly has declared that the impeachment proceedings against Governor Siminalayi Fubara and his Deputy, Ngozi Odu, are progressing as planned.

This was revealed on Friday in a statement issued by the Chairman of the House Committee on Information, Petitions and Complaints, Enemi George.

George explained that the action complies strictly with the relevant provisions of the Constitution of the Federal Republic of Nigeria, 1999 (as amended).

He further stated that the two notices detailing allegations of gross misconduct, initiated under Section 188 of the Constitution against the Governor and Deputy Governor, have already been transmitted to them by the Speaker of the House, while the Assembly awaits their responses.

According to him, the Constitution empowers the House of Assembly to represent the will of the people and prevent any breach of constitutional provisions by the Governor, Deputy Governor, or any other official of the Rivers State Government, adding that lawmakers remain obligated to uphold this responsibility.

“We are aware that certain persons and media platforms are at it again to misinform the public, particularly to the effect that the process has been halted or discontinued. Some are spreading false narratives to cause disaffection between the House and well-meaning Nigerians.

“Therefore, with the leave of the Speaker, Rt. Hon. Martin Chike Amaewhule DSSRS. I call on all and sundry to disregard their antics, as their actions have already failed. We remain committed to our constitutional duties and would not be dissuaded by cheap blackmail or threats from those who do not mean well for our country’s nascent democracy.

“Finally, we thank the good people of Rivers State for their prayers and encouragement and express our gratitude to all stakeholders and leaders at all levels and use this medium to extend our warm regards to all democrats who believe in the Nigerian project.

“May God continue to bless our dear Rivers State and Nigeria,” the statement read.
